Cervicogenic headaches WebA dehydration-related headache happens when your body doesn’t get enough fluids. Even mild dehydration can cause a headache. Usually, other symptoms of dehydration (such as fatigue, dizziness, extreme thirst and dry mouth) appear along with headache pain.
